Wednesday, June 27, 2012

Damnit, I'm stumped. I recognize this, but I don't know what it is. UPDATE: It is the logo of Phoenix, from the X-Men. I am truly ashamed, and feel as though I should turn in my nerd badge. I probably have no right to it anyway, because there are advanced nerds out there who are driving around in cars like this:
(Photo courtesy of CLA.)

